Filmmaker SS Rajamouli is at present on a break from the Varanasi shoot for his tour of Europe. As a part of the Annecy Worldwide Animation Movie Competition in France, screenings of his movies RRR and Eega have been held. On June 27, the director delivered a masterclass the place he spoke about his upcoming movie Varanasi and confirmed that, not like Baahubali, it will likely be a standalone movie somewhat than a franchise.

What SS Rajamouli revealed about Varanasi
Through the interplay, Rajamouli revealed what audiences can anticipate from Varanasi. He stated, “You’re going to expertise the chilly and ice of Antarctica. The gods of Ramayana, the pure disasters and implausible components. That is the expertise you’re going to have, however on the core of all that is the feelings of father and son. All this makes Varanasi for you.”
When requested whether or not the mission could be a single movie or a franchise, Rajamouli replied, “One movie. Sure, one movie.”

About Varanasi
Directed by SS Rajamouli and written by Vijayendra Prasad, Varanasi is the filmmaker’s first function for the reason that international success of RRR. Starring Mahesh Babu, Prithviraj and Priyanka Chopra, the movie blends mythology and Indian folklore with sci-fi components corresponding to time journey to create a globe-trotting journey. The movie additionally marks Priyanka Chopra’s return to Indian cinema after an eight-year hole, including to the thrill amongst followers.
When the teaser was unveiled, Rajamouli additionally revealed that Mahesh Babu would painting Lord Rama in one of many movie’s sequences. Later, author Vijayendra Prasad teased a 30-minute sequence from the movie, saying, “It is a battle between Rama and Kumbhakarna. You noticed within the trailer, proper? You noticed Rama and Kumbhakarna. You noticed Lord Hanuman’s tail and a chariot on it. I am speaking about that… spellbound.”
Varanasi is among the most anticipated Indian movies lately. Rajamouli not too long ago revealed that the movie’s main motion sequences have already been accomplished, with taking pictures anticipated to wrap up by October. The movie is slated for a theatrical launch in April 2027.
